Transaction 89da4f608f46bbe69a3efe16a04abfdbd5c7b6b82f93bf00dc66a3cd98ca3598
1 Input
1 Output
-
89da4f608f46bbe69a3efe16a04abfdbd5c7b6b82f93bf00dc66a3cd98ca3598:0
- value
- 17112410
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 22979ed5ae009eb34a8686253fcc719071e719f8 OP_EQUALVERIFY OP_CHECKSIG
- address
- 149ucJ9ZSYFopDVx7AFFX3sjJyZhas5fgS